Which part of the body does push-ups exercise?

Push-ups are a common fitness exercise that mainly exercises the upper limbs, waist and abdominal muscles, especially the pectoral muscles. The main muscle groups exercised by push-ups are the pectoralis major and triceps, while they also exercise the anterior deltoid, serratus anterior and coracobrachialis as well as other parts of the body.

Push-ups are a basic exercise in daily exercise and physical education classes, especially in military physical training. Its main function is to develop a person's upper limb strength and abdominal muscle strength, and can improve the body's static and dynamic strength qualities. It plays an important role in developing balance and support abilities.
